Output 7588602cdff7f08427aad7ea152002e6540dda7cbc94fb9c4d55b35ee4ec2617:888

value
101808
script pubkey
OP_0 OP_PUSHBYTES_20 846b80f9fcaf5a3245670659d8a0042ce1a7091a
address
bc1qs34cp70u4adry3t8qeva3gqy9ns6wzg6dqqep7
transaction
7588602cdff7f08427aad7ea152002e6540dda7cbc94fb9c4d55b35ee4ec2617
confirmations
23416
spent
false